Co-sponsor HB 34
In committee · Ohio House · Co-sponsor
Increase the state minimum wage

Maddy summaryHB 34 proposes to increase Ohio's state minimum wage in phases, starting at $15.50 per hour in 2025 and rising to $16.50 per hour by 2027. It requires annual adjustments based on inflation after 2027 and mandates employers to post current wage rates in visible locations. The bill covers most Ohio workers, excluding specific categories like certain independent contractors in transportation (e.g., owner-operators of vehicles) and volunteers. It also clarifies definitions of "employee" and "employer" to align with federal standards under the Fair Labor Standards Act. The bill is currently pending committee review after its introduction on February 3, 2025.

Primary HB 60
In committee · Ohio House · Lead sponsor
Allow use of campaign funds to pay certain child care costs

Maddy summaryHB 60 amends Ohio campaign finance rules to allow candidates for office to use campaign funds for certain childcare costs directly related to their campaign activities. This change applies specifically to candidates running for statewide offices and their campaign committees. The bill modifies existing provisions in the Revised Code to explicitly permit these childcare expenses as allowable campaign costs, while maintaining other campaign finance reporting requirements. It does not alter the overall campaign spending limits or create new financial obligations for candidates.
